Package: strongswan
Version: 4.4.1-4
Severity: wishlist

If strong is compiled with --enable-test-vectors then the following can be 
configured in /etc/strongswan.conf:

libstrongswan {
 crypto_test {
      on_add = yes
      required = yes
      on_create = yes
      rng_true = yes
 }
}

To enable the capability of doing crypto integrity checks.
